A Book About Good Sportmanship

“But I HATE losing! GEEEEZE!”

Wendell HAS to win at everything, and if he doesn’t, he whines about it. When Wendell has one of those days where nothing seems to go his way, his mom helps him understand that everything in life doesn’t have to be a contest and losing does not make you a loser. In fact, it can make you stronger! She also points out that although it feels great to celebrate a win, winning isn’t everything, and whining about things just makes it worse.

“Whiners aren’t winners, and winners never whine.

You can’t win at everything all of the time!”

This creative story addresses two very challenging topics: winning and whining.
